Below is the list of documents required by Municipality for marriage registration

Below people should be personally available in municipality office.
-groom.
-bride.
-bride's father or mother.
-groom's father or mother.
-3 witness, cannot be immediate family members.

1. 4 passport size photographs of groom
2. 4 passport size photographs of bride
3. 10th Marks cards groom (for DOB proof)
4. 10th Marks cards Bride (for DOB proof)
5. Marriage invitation card
any would do brides or grooms cards.
6. 2 marriage photos
face should be visible
7. affidavit from grooms father or mother
can be done in any notary. ask for marriage shapat patr
8. affidavit from Brides father or mother
9. affidavit from bride & grooms
10.If it is past 30 days to marriage, affidavit for late registration.
10. Address proof for groom
11. Id proof photo copies
12. Three witness presence
13. information of the pandit who performed the marriage like name, address, phone

If you married in bhopal, you can do your marriage registration from Hamidia office of Municipality in same building as Raju tea stall, second floor.

Also, you can go for online marriage registration (link below), however I was told the time taken for marriage registration online will be more than 15 days. As I could not wait that long I did it in person.
